What does in vogue mean?

Definitions for in vogue
in vogue

This dictionary definitions page includes all the possible meanings, example usage and translations of the word in vogue.

Princeton's WordNet

  1. latest, a la mode(p), in style(p), in vogue(p), modishadjective

    in the current fashion or style

ChatGPT

  1. in vogue

    "In vogue" refers to something that is currently popular, trendy or in fashion. It could be applied to clothing, ideas, habits, technology, or any other aspect of culture or society.
